旧バージョンのファイル実行について
【開発環境】
OS:Win10(64ビット)
Ruby 3.0.1
VSCodeバージョン: 1.57.1
【ファイル実行】
1.Ruby30-x64\01-03フォルダに「execute_ruby.rb」ファイルを作り、下記のコードを書く
・コード
puts("日本語の表示");
ただし、フォントはUTF-8に指定する。
2.実行
PS D:\pg\Ruby30-x64\01-03> ruby execute_ruby.rb
下記の様に表示されれば、OK
日本語の表示
ただし、古いバージョンのRuby2.4.0の場合は→ruby -ku ファイル名
Ruby30-x64\01-03> ruby -ku execute_ruby.rbとする。
日本語の表示
【Rubyの文字コードを確認する方法】
01-03フォルダに「SJIS.rb」ファイルを作り、下記の様にコード(SJIS)を書く
コード
# encoding: Shift_JIS
s = "さがみおおやま"
puts s.encoding
#=> #
実行
D:\pg\Ruby30-x64\01-03>ruby SJIS.rb
Shift_JIS